Geodesics and Isometry Group of Defrise Universe as a Lie Group with Left-invariant Lorentz Metric

Abstract

The authors investigate a model of the Defrise Universe DU as a Lie group \(G_{4}\) with a left-invariant Lorentz metric and find by two methods its geodesics (they are not closed and may be incomplete), all Killing vector fields, structures of the Lie algebra of \(G_{4},\) the isometry Lie group \(G_{6}\) of the Defrise Universe DU and its subgroups. We also describe all possible types of induced sub-Lorentz structures on DU up to isomorphisms of the Lie group \(G_{4}\) .
